Imbalance

Imbalance Was it worth it I say to you my Lord? The agony and the despair in a group. Right and wrong define a mega-loop. Some are enthralled others are bored. Some balanced to strike a right chord. You give you take with one big whoop. I see and I blend like a homemade soup. I adjust and readjust daily with a sword. Sometimes I just want to run away, But where would I go, you’d follow. I scream kick and shout just to stay. But then you’ll get way too hollow. So I am damned if I do and damned if I do not. So I tip my hat to imbalance and cast you a lot. © Copyright: Ann Rich 2008
